Arch Pac Aquatics in Carlsbad has designed commercial pools, water parks, and aquatic facilities from Palomar Airport Road since 1981, holding both California Architect and NCARB certifications alongside a C-53 Swimming Pool Contractor license. Aquatic facility programming draws on competition pool dimensional standards and gutter-system hydraulics shared with peer consultancies such as Counsilman-Hunsaker, also based in the Carlsbad market. The project portfolio spans CSU Long Beach's LEED Gold student recreation center pool, the University of the Pacific's 50-meter competition venue, the four-acre Aqua Adventure water park in Fremont, and Palm Desert's eight-acre municipal aquatic complex. Educational clients include high school and college districts throughout California, with deliverables covering new-construction natatoriums, aging-pool renovations, ADA-compliant zero-depth entries, and competitive timing-system integration. The firm's highest-tier project type involves 50-meter-by-25-yard competition pool design requiring variable-depth engineering, stainless-steel gutter systems, UV/ozone secondary disinfection, and energy-recovery heat-pump mechanical sizing compliant with California Energy Code Title 24.
